Irrigation has rain sensor, it’s supposed to shut water off when raining or if rained enough to alter schedule. Don’t get no simpler than that.
BUT, that sensor is totally worthless for future precipitation. If the controller is set to run on say early Monday mornings and there is rain forecasted for Monday afternoon you’ll be needlessly watering and wasting water and money. The Rachio controller will skip a programmed schedule if rain is in the forecast. The Hunter can probably be configured to also work that way but I found the Rachio controller to be so much more user friendly. My Rachio paid for itself in water savings in a little over a year.
